This was the first "McMillan" episode filmed. On the first day of shooting, a simple scene where Agatha tells Mac that his breakfast is ready, had to be reshot numerous times because Rock Hudson kept doubling over in laughter at Martha Raye's (Agatha) manner and goofy-looking eyeglasses.
This episode was filmed just after Martha Raye's 60th birthday in late August 1976, an unusually late start for filming at the time (Universal Television put the series on hold while the new cast was hired and script adjustments made).
When Ellyn Mandrake (Shirley Jones) arrives at the house, Agatha (Martha Raye) mentions Sally's plane crash.
When Sgt. DiMaggio introduces himself he often says, "no relation," which is in reference to Joe DiMaggio, the Hall of Fame outfielder for the New York Yankees. While Joe DiMaggio is usually associated with New York, because of the Yankees, he maintained a strong connection to San Francisco, where he grew up and lived after he retired from baseball.
First episode of the season to be filmed but third episode to be transmitted. Which is quite obvious when as it features expositional information about the new characters and McMillan's widower status.
